Output d290145221b2faaeb5d29390b1c66b0f072e351b10c539576b1e7381478e822d:1

value
11000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2512ccc0e25b77e5449b669fcbcf3e666e9e0db6 OP_EQUAL
address
MBHBkmAEDMqWB7ay11PiRKMR6qR2mCzD6i
transaction
d290145221b2faaeb5d29390b1c66b0f072e351b10c539576b1e7381478e822d
spent
true